Doyle, John

John A. Doyle

Flying Officer - Service Number 0211428 (423412)

RAAF 85 Squadron

Date of birth 29/9/22. Enlisted 20/6/42 to 4/1/46.

John passed away on the 13 th August, 2009. He lived at Foresters Beach (Central Coastal region) NSW and served in Number 85 Squadron. The squadron was fitted out originally with Boomerangs until they received Mark V's Spitfires, which did a much better job. 85 Squadron mainly served on the West Australian coast during the War.

John was a real gentleman and often spoke about one of his wartime experiences when his wing man decided to land on top of his Spitfire. He was seriously injured in this landing accident in February 1945 when his No 2 flying A58-137 went through him and John's A58-257 from above attempting to go around.

The result was more than a dent or two in his cockpit Perspex and to his head which required a few weeks off duty. His wingman was killed two weeks after the incident, and John did not have a chance to discuss the incident with him.
